HELP PLEASE???? A walking path across a park is represented by the equation y = –4x + 10. A new path will be built perpendicular to this path. The paths will intersect at the point (4, –6). Identify the equation that represents the new path.

If you are given a linear equation and you are trying to find a line perpendicular to that line, you do the negative-reciprocal to your slope. What this means is you flip your slope into a fraction and multiply it by -1. So our slope is -4, so the negative reciprocal is
(1)/(4).

Given our slope is 1/4, we can solve for the line by substituting our given points into point-slope form. So

-6 = (1/4)*4 + b
-6 = 1 + b
-7 = b

So our equation is:

y = (1/4)x -7

So our answer is C
